Twitch Streamer Hit by Car Live on Camera in Shocking Incident

Isaiah Thomas, a popular Twitch streamer known for his high-energy challenges and entertaining content, was involved in a terrifying incident while attempting to break the 3,000-mile walking challenge. The accident, which occurred live on camera, has left viewers shaken and fans worried about the well-being of the beloved streamer.

According to eyewitnesses and Thomas’s own account, he was walking along a rural road when suddenly a car came speeding down the street, striking him with devastating force. The impact was so severe that it sent Thomas crashing to the ground, where he lay motionless for several moments.

“It felt like slow motion,” Thomas recounted in an emotional live stream, still shaken by the events of the past few hours. “I saw the car coming towards me and just couldn’t move or react. It was like time stood still.”

Thomas’s reaction was broadcast live to his thousands of followers, who watched in horror as he struggled to get back to his feet and assess the damage.

“His stream went dark for a few seconds before he came back on, looking visibly shaken,” said one fan, who wished to remain anonymous. “He kept saying he was okay, but it was clear that he was in pain and trying not to show it.”

Thomas’s 3,000-mile walking challenge had been ongoing for months, with the streamer facing numerous obstacles and setbacks along the way. However, this latest incident has raised serious concerns about his safety and well-being.

“I’m just glad he’s alive,” said another fan. “That could have ended so much worse. I don’t think any of us can fully comprehend what he went through in those few seconds.”

Thomas’s team has confirmed that he suffered minor injuries, including bruising and cuts, but fortunately did not suffer any life-threatening injuries.

The incident has sparked a wave of concern among the Twitch community, with many of Thomas’s fans taking to social media to express their support and well-wishes.

“Twitchers are coming together to show him love and care,” said one fan. “We’re all thinking of him and sending our positive vibes his way.”

Thomas has since taken a break from streaming to focus on his recovery, but his fans remain committed to following his journey and offering support whenever possible.
